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u announced plans for a ceasefire agreement with Hezbollah in Lebanon, stating that his government is prepared to respond forcefully to any violations. The deal, pending approval from Netanyahu’s security cabinet, will see a 60-day ceasefire with both Israeli forces and Hezbollah withdrawing from Lebanon’s south. The conflict, which has resulted in thousands of deaths and displaced residents, is expected to have long-lasting economic and political implications for both countries.

Longest solar eclipse in 100 years will take place in 2027 – here’s where
The total solar eclipse on August 2, 2027, will be visible across ten countries, including Spain and Egypt, lasting up to six minutes in some locations. This significant event will feature totality, where the Moon completely obscures the Sun, creating a stunning view of the Sun's corona, and will be the longest eclipse visible from land between 1991 and 2114.
